Julia Sophia Henley is the celebrity daughter who became famous as a result of her father’s fame. Don Henley, her father, is a well-known American musician, singer, songwriter, and record producer, as well as a founding member of the Eagles.

She appears to be a secretive individual. In terms of her father’s relationship, Don Henley is married to Sharon Summerall.

On May 20, 1995, the couple married. They first met in 1994 and immediately began dating. After a few years of dating, the couple became engaged and married.

Sharon, Don stated, was the inspiration for several of his signature tracks, including Everything, Is Different Now from his 2000 album Inside Job.

Prior to marrying Sharon, he was romantically involved with Loree Rodkin. They dated for one month and then broke their engagement. Following this, he began dating Fleetwood Mac’s Stevie Nicks.

Nicks was blessed with a child during their two years together, but neither of them was prepared to keep the child.

As a result, Nicks obtained an abortion. At the time, he was engaged to actress/model and Bond girl Lois Chiles.

On November 21, 1980, when Henley summoned paramedics to his home, they discovered a 16-year-old girl naked and claiming to have overdosed on quaaludes and cocaine.

He was then arrested and charged with contributing to a minor’s delinquency. The court fined him $2,500 and placed him on two years’ probation. Then there was his relationship with Lois. They soon ended their relationship.

He was engaged to Battlestar Galactica actress Maren Jensen in 1980. He released his first solo album, I Can’t Stand Still, in tribute to Jensen, who also contributes harmony vocals to the song “Johnny Can’t Read.” After six years of dating, the couple divorces in 1986.

  • Don and another high school friend, Jerry Surratt, formed a band called the Four Speeds.
  • In 1964, this band was renamed, Felicity. Following that, they signed with a local producer and released “Hurtin’,” a song written by Henley.
  • They met Texan Kenny Rogers in 1969, who expressed interest in their band. They changed their name from Felicity to Shiloh following that.
  • They then recorded several songs for Rogers, including “Jennifer (O’ My Lady),” which became their debut single.
